An inclusive society accepts and values ​​differences. Her aim is to deconstruct social inequality while simultaneously considering other categories of inequality such as disability, gender or ethnicity. Inclusion thus appears as a process of increasing opportunities for participation and reducing barriers. Saskia Erbring works out the synergy between systemic consulting and the implementation of inclusion. With case histories, methods and findings from health research, she combines her solution-oriented perspective with processes of inclusive school development. Inclusion does not appear as a utopian goal, but as comparative and systemic advice as a supporter for a more inclusive society.
